應(yīng)用分發(fā)是指將開發(fā)者開發(fā)的應(yīng)用程序傳送到用戶設(shè)備上的過程。在iOS和Android平臺(tái)上,應(yīng)用程序必須通過應(yīng)用商店進(jìn)行分發(fā)。但是,有時(shí)候應(yīng)用商店的審核過程可能會(huì)很漫長(zhǎng),或者應(yīng)用開發(fā)者可能想要將應(yīng)用程序分發(fā)給特定用戶群體,這時(shí)候就需要使用應(yīng)用分發(fā)。

應(yīng)用分發(fā)的原理是將應(yīng)用程序打包成IPA或APK格式,然后通過網(wǎng)絡(luò)傳內(nèi)測(cè)app分發(fā)輸給用戶設(shè)備。在iOS平臺(tái)上,應(yīng)用程序必須簽名才能在設(shè)備上運(yùn)行。簽名是通過使用開發(fā)者證書來證明應(yīng)用程序的身份和來源。開發(fā)者證書是由蘋果公司頒發(fā)的,開發(fā)者必須先向蘋果公司注冊(cè)并申請(qǐng)開發(fā)者證書。在Android平臺(tái)上,應(yīng)用程序不需要簽名就可以在設(shè)備上運(yùn)行,但開發(fā)者可以選擇簽名以保護(hù)應(yīng)用程序的安全性。

應(yīng)用分發(fā)的方式有很多種,下面介紹幾種常見的應(yīng)用分發(fā)方式:

1. 應(yīng)用商店分發(fā):應(yīng)用程序通過蘋果應(yīng)用商店或Google Play商店進(jìn)行分發(fā)。這是最常見的應(yīng)用分發(fā)方式,但是需要經(jīng)過商店的審核和發(fā)布流程,審核時(shí)間可能會(huì)比較長(zhǎng)。

2. 企業(yè)分發(fā):企業(yè)可以通過自己的企業(yè)證書進(jìn)行應(yīng)用程序的簽名和分發(fā)。企業(yè)可以將應(yīng)用程序分發(fā)給自己的員工或合作伙伴,或者通過企業(yè)內(nèi)部的應(yīng)用商店進(jìn)行分發(fā)。這種方式不需要經(jīng)過蘋果應(yīng)用商店或Google Play商店的審核流程,但是需要購買企業(yè)證書。

3. Ad Hoc分發(fā):Ad Hoc分發(fā)是一種將應(yīng)用程序分發(fā)給特定用戶群體的方式。開發(fā)者可搭建一個(gè)簡(jiǎn)單的app分發(fā)平臺(tái)以將應(yīng)用程序打包成IPA或APK格式,然后通過郵件或網(wǎng)頁進(jìn)行分發(fā)。這種方式不需要經(jīng)過商店的審核流程,但是需要將設(shè)備的UDID添加到開發(fā)者賬戶中。

4. 內(nèi)部測(cè)試分發(fā):開發(fā)者可以將應(yīng)用程序分發(fā)給內(nèi)部測(cè)試人員進(jìn)行測(cè)試。這種方式不需要經(jīng)過商店的審核流程,但是需要將測(cè)試人員的設(shè)備UDID添加到開發(fā)者賬戶中。

總的來說,應(yīng)用分發(fā)是一個(gè)非常重要的環(huán)節(jié),不僅影響著應(yīng)用程序的傳播和推廣,也影響著應(yīng)用程序的安全性和穩(wěn)定性。開發(fā)者需要根據(jù)自己的需求選擇合適的應(yīng)用分發(fā)方式,以達(dá)到最佳的效果。

一門APP證書制作工具(https://platform.yimenapp.com/)提供APP證書在線制作,支持蘋果證書、安卓證書在線一鍵快捷制作。工具完全免費(fèi),注冊(cè)成為一門APP開發(fā)者即可使用,全中文化云端APP證書工具。
一鍵制作IOS蘋果證書,包含appstore上架證書、開發(fā)環(huán)境測(cè)試證書、ADhoc生產(chǎn)環(huán)境測(cè)試證書、在線生成P12開發(fā)者證書證書,P12推送證書、P8推送證書,快捷綁定UDID、自定義包名Bundle ID、在線獲取描述文件;
一鍵制作安卓證書,支持自定義安卓包名、簽名文件密碼(storepass)、別名(alias)、別名密碼(keypass)、公司/機(jī)構(gòu)名稱 (O)、部門 (OU)、國家/地區(qū) (C)、省份 (ST)、城市 (L)、郵箱 (E)、以及安卓證書有效期。

未經(jīng)允許不得轉(zhuǎn)載:智電網(wǎng)絡(luò) CN » app應(yīng)用分發(fā)有什么用途?

相關(guān)推薦